What it is, How it works

Hair analysis has become recognized as a significant method for detecting drug and alcohol consumption. Hair retains long-term records of alcohol and other drugs by embedding biomarkers within the hair strands as they grow. When sampled close to the scalp, hair offers a detection timeframe of up to approximately three months for alcohol and other substances. Hair samples are easy to gather, relatively challenging to tamper with, and convenient to transport.

A hair sample of 1.5 inches comprising around 200 strands (approximately the thickness of a #2 pencil) near the scalp yields 100mg of hair, an ideal quantity for initial testing and confirmation. For EtG, additional tests, and those exceeding 10 panels, 150mg of hair is suggested. We advise using a jeweler’s scale to measure the specimen. If scalp hair isn’t available, a similar amount of body hair can be used. When mentioning head hair, we mean scalp hair only. Body hair includes all other hair types (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The core steps in laboratory processing of a drug test result include: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ning involves the initial processing of the sample into a lab’s system. This step includes ensuring the sample is sealed and dispatched correctly, assigning a unique L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and filling in any ancillary data not captured by an electronic chain of custody system.

Screening is an initial analysis for drugs of abuse. While it serves as a cost-effective means to eliminate drug use for most samples, a positive result needs confirmation to be valid in a legal setting. Samples showing presumptive positives during Screening require further confirmation.

Should a sample test presumptively positive in the Screening phase, additional hair is extracted from the original specimen for further analysis. This stage involves extracting drugs from hair at much lower concentrations compared to other methods (such as urine or oral fluid), which makes hair drug screening a more complex procedure.

Any positive screening outcomes undergo Confirmation via G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Presumptive positive samples undergo washing before confirmation as required. The laboratory process from Accessioning to Confirmation is audited according to the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and the ISO / IEC 17025 standard.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ests can reveal drug use up to 90 days, unlike urine tests which have a more limited detection period.
  • Challenging to falsify: Cheating a hair drug test is very difficult, enhancing result accuracy.
  • Records historical usage: It demonstrates a pattern of drug usage over time, not just recent usage.

Limitations:

  • Unable to detect recent use: Drugs take roughly 5-7 days to become detectable in hair.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ests are typically more costly than other testing methods.
  • Result variability: Elements such as hair color and individual hair growth variations can influence drug metabolite concentration in the hair.

Note: Though often referred to as "hair follicle tests", the test actually examines the hair strand, not the follicle below the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

Frequently Asked Questions

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
